The Applied Technical Services Family of Companies ("ATS" or the "Company") is a leading provider of critical testing, inspection, and certification services. The Company serves a diverse set of large and stable end markets including manufacturing, power generation, aerospace, medical, and defense.
ATS is headquartered in Marietta, GA and employs over 1,900 team members at approximately 70 locations across the United States. Our purpose is to create a safe and reliable world.
Summary: ATS is seeking NDT Level II Techs with FPI or RT experience per NAS-410 to support our ATS Marietta, GA. Work will be performed in Hampton, Virginia. This is a CONTRACT position with competitive hourly pay and per diem.
Responsibilities/Duties: NDT Level II Technicians
- Perform examinations of materials in accordance with procedures, codes, standards, and specifications.
- Be thoroughly familiar with the scope and limitations of the methods for which qualified and exercise assigned responsibility for OJT and guidance of trainees
- Interface with department managers and clients to determine scope of work and work priorities in order to meet customer expectations.
- Be able to prepare written instructions and to organize and report the results of examinations.
- Work independently and support team members Perform other job related tasks as needed and assigned by supervisors.
Minimum Requirements/Qualifications:
- Level II FPI or RT- Meet the minimum requirements of an NDT Level II PT or RT Technician per NAS-410; provide documentation of education, training, and experience in the applicable NDT method(s); have a working knowledge of industrial environments and general manufacturing processes; ability to effectively communicate with other departments, and customers to report issues and solve problems.
- Castings inspection experience with FPI and/or RT
- Additional NDT certs are a plus.
- High School Diploma, GED or equivalent.
- Ability to learn and comply with all company policies and procedures.
- Excellent communication skills written and verbal.
- Applicants must pass a drug screen and have a valid driver's license with a clean driving record.
- "U.S. Persons" Only: A requirement of this position is access to information that is subject to U.S. export controls under the U.S. International Traffic in Arms Regulations ("ITAR"). Accordingly, the company will consider only "U.S. Persons" for this position. A "U.S. Person" includes (a) U.S. citizens or nationals; (b) U.S. lawful permanent residents (i.e., "green card" holders); (c) persons granted refugee status; or (d) persons granted asylum in the United States. This information is collected solely for purposes of complying with U.S. export control requirements and will not be used to unlawfully discriminate in the hiring process.
- Must be able to wear safety equipment as required by the safety department for personal protection.
- Work from heights on scaffolding, ladders, elevated platforms, man-baskets, etc.
- Work in confined spaces which will require crawling, stooping, climbing, etc.
- Work in around operating equipment and industrial environments.
- Work with radiation and hazardous materials such as cleaners, penetrants, film developing chemicals, etc.
- Work shifts up to 12 hours/day and 7 days/week and travel for extended periods of time
- Ability to lift and carry 100 pounds.
